Christmas Wreath 2

Need it tomorrow? Order within 23 hrs 26 mins.

£45.00


View Availability

Local date is Wed 29th Oct 2025, 14:33
Local date is Wed 29th Oct 2025, 14:33

Christmas Wreath 2

50 cm

You might also like...